Abstract | ||||
The experimental trial was consummated at the nursery of Ornamental Horticulture Department, Fac. Agric., Cairo University, Giza, Egypt during two successive seasons of 2014 and 2015 to study the effect of growing media (sand, clay and mixture (sand + clay at 1:1 v/v) and bio-fertilization (microbine, green power and potasiomag) with 200 ml/pot on the chemical composition of Moringa oleifera (chlorophyll a, b, a + b, carotenoids, carbohydrates and mineral elements (N, P and k %). The results showed that the highest leaf contents of chlorophyll a, b and carotenoids, carbohydrates and leaf N, P and K % were obtained from the most suitable media (sand + clay at 1:1 v/v) combined with biofertilization (microbine, green power and potasiomag). | ||||
